4. In an election between two candidates, the defeated candidate secured 42% of the valid votes polled and lost the election by 2545800 votes. If 365500 votes were declared invalid and 30% people did not cast their vote, what was the approximate number of people (in millions) in the electorate who did NOT cast their votes? [SSC CHSL 03/07/2024 (1st Shift)]

Correct Answer: (a) 7
Solution:Let the total valid votes be V.
The defeated candidate received 42% of the valid votes and lost by 2545800 votes.
Therefore, the winning candidate received = 100% - 42%
= 58% of the valid votes
The difference in votes between the two candidates = 58% - 42% = 16% of the valid votes.
V × 16% = 2545800 ⇒ V=15,911,250
Total votes polled = 15,911,250 + 365500= 16 ,276,750
30% of people did not cast their votes so 70% did cast their vote.
70% =16,276,750
(people who did not cast their votes) 30% = 6,975,750 So, approximate number of people in the electorate who did not cast their votes is 7 million

7. In an election between A and B, every fifth vote polled was marked as invalid by the machine. In the remaining votes, A wins the election with a margin of 2500 votes or 10% of the total votes polled, over B. If 90% of the invalid votes would have been in favour of B, then which of the following would have been the result of the election? [SSC CPO 28/06/2024 (2nd Shift)]

Correct Answer: (a) B would have won by 8%
Solution:Let the total no of votes be 100 unit
No of Invalid votes = 100 x (1/5) = 20 unit
No of valid votes = 100 - 20 = 80 unit
A + B = 80 ------(i)
A - B = 10 ------(ii)
Solving eqn. (i) and (ii) we get;
A = 45 unit, B = 35 unit
Now, If 90% of invalid votes have been in favour of B. then,
No of votes would have received by B = 35 unit + 90% of 20 = 35 +18 = 53 unit % of votes by which B won = 53 - 45 = 8%

8. In an election, 12% of the voters in the voter list did not cast their votes, whereas 84 voters cast their ballot papers blank. There were only two candidates: Ramagya and Shravan. The winner, Ramagya, was supported by 54% of all the voters in the list. He got 1456 more votes than his rival, Shravan. Find the total number of voters in the list. [SSC CPO 27/06/2024 (1st Shift)]

Correct Answer: (d) 6860
Solution:Let the total no. of voters in the list be 100%
Then the no. of valid votes = 88% - 84
No. of votes received by winner = 54%
No. of votes received by loser = (88% - 84) -54% = 34% - 84
According to question, 54% - (34% - 84) = 1456
20% + 84 = 1456 ⇒ 20% = 1372
Then, 100% = 1372 × 5 = 6860
